ROBERTS, P. J., July 30, 1955.
We have before us the petitions of the sole beneficiaries of two inter vivos trusts, seeking to deny compensation to the trustee and to surcharge him for alleged mismanagement of the Warren Company. Prior to July 1, 1953, the settlor, Robert C.
